NAME
PDDTTRS - solve a system of linear equations A(1:N, JA:JA+N-1) * X = B(IB:IB+N-1, 1:NRHS)
SYNOPSIS
SUBROUTINE PDDTTRS(
TRANS, N, NRHS, DL, D, DU, JA, DESCA, B, IB,
DESCB, AF, LAF, WORK, LWORK, INFO )
CHARACTER
TRANS
INTEGER
IB, INFO, JA, LAF, LWORK, N, NRHS
INTEGER
DESCA( * ), DESCB( * )
DOUBLE
PRECISION AF( * ), B( * ), D( * ), DL( * ), DU( * ),
WORK( * )
PURPOSE
PDDTTRS solves a system of linear equations
or
A(1:N, JA:JA+N-1)' * X = B(IB:IB+N-1, 1:NRHS)
where A(1:N, JA:JA+N-1) is the matrix used to produce the factors
stored in A(1:N,JA:JA+N-1) and AF by PDDTTRF.
A(1:N, JA:JA+N-1) is an N-by-N real
tridiagonal diagonally dominant-like distributed
matrix.
Routine PDDTTRF MUST be called first.
